About the job

This job is about teaching students in Years 3-6 within a Special Options class, focusing on individualised learning for those with disabilities and impairments. The impact of this role is significant, as it involves creating tailored programs and using trauma informed practices to support diverse learning needs. The team values collaboration and encourages flexible arrangements to ensure the best outcomes for students.
